Theory Preparation: This includes studying the Polish traffic regulations and road signs. Numerous driving schools supply theoretical classes to prepare prospects for the test.

Practical Training: After completing the theoretical course, candidates go through useful training with a certified instructor.

Examinations: Candidates should pass both a theoretical and a useful driving test to qualify for a driver's license.

License Issuance: Once candidates pass their exams, they can apply at the local Drivers License Agency for the license, which generally involves presenting needed documents and paying the proper fees.

While the Polish Drivers License Agency intends to make the application process smooth, various challenges may emerge:
Language Barrier: Non-Polish speakers might find it challenging to understand traffic regulations or communicate efficiently during their useful tests.Bureaucracy: Applicants might experience prolonged wait times due to an influx of applications or administrative ineffectiveness.High Standards: The useful exam can be extensive, with a high failure rate. Lots of prospects must participate in additional driving lessons to increase their chances of passing.FAQ Section1. Can foreigners obtain a Polish motorist's license?
Yes, foreigners residing in Poland can make an application for a Polish driver's license, provided they meet the eligibility criteria.
2. Is it essential to go to a driving school?
While it is not legally required to participate in a driving school, it is highly recommended due to the complexity of the theoretical and practical assessments.
3. How long does the application process take?
The period can vary, but usually, if all documents are correctly sent, processing can take from a few weeks approximately numerous months.
4. Exists an age limitation for driving in Poland?
Yes, applicants must fulfill the minimum age requirements as mentioned in the license classification table above.
5. What should I do if I fail my practical exam?
If you don't pass your practical exam, you can enroll in extra driving lessons and retake the test after a designated waiting duration.
